Abstract
Huntington's Disease (HD) is an incurable autosomal dominant hereditary disease. Peroxisome proliferator-activated receptor-gamma coactivator (PGC)-1alpha is a master regulator of mitochondrial function and lactate metabolism through gene expression of Lactatedehydrogenase (LDH) A and B. PGC-1alpha function is altered in HD, however its role is not yet fully understood. To further investigate the metabolic changes in HD I compared the response of whole body lactate, as well as skeletal muscle gene expression of LDH A and LDH B to endurance exercise in presymptomatic and symptomatic HD mutation carriers to a group of healthy controls. Lactate response was altered in symptomatic gene carriers and LDH A response was impaired in both presymptomatic and symptomatic gene carriers. LDH B gene expression wasn't influenced, raising the question whether and when LDH A and LDH B response and therefore PGC-1alpha function are altered in HD. This calls for further investigation of Lactate and LDH A and B response to exercise in Huntington's Diseases, as well as PGC-1alpha function and may lead to a better understanding of the disease's underlying pathomechanisms.
